01-15-2005, 11:23 AM #2Swellin Guest
You will not be gaining strength during pct. During cutting, many people simply use straight sets instead of rp's and statics.
As for being enough while on cycle...you better believe it. In fact, you will not be able to blast nearly as long on cyucle as you did off cycle.
Off cycle, I can blast for 6-8 weeks before my body starts telling me to back off. On cycle, my body starts telling me to back off around week four. If I don't start my cruise by week 6, I am in trouble! The reason for this is the strength gains you make on cycle. You are increasing the weight useed during each session.....more than you would when off cycle. This is more taxing on the body, and burns you out much faster.
I didn't believe this when it was told to me, but I sure believe it now that I have treid it both ways.

01-15-2005, 01:19 PM #4Swellin Guest
Do you understand what cruising is? It is one of the primary components of DC training. When you cruise, you do straight sets with no rest pauses and no statics. This lessens the load on your body, and it gives you a little break for your body to recover.
A cruise usually lasts 2-4 weeks, depending on how long you blasted and how bad your body feels at the end of the blast, and into the cruise. You will be amazed at how rapidly you recover while cruising. That alone is a testament to the rp's and statics.
